Neon Flytron: Cyberpunk Racer

Seele01-Flash
By
Neon Flytron: Cyberpunk Racer delivers an electrifying 3D racing experience in a stunning cyberpunk metropolis. Navigate through neon-lit streets, dodge massive obstacles, and customize your futuristic vehicle in this completely free browser game.

Prompt

MODEL: Seele01-Flash
Please use Three.js to generate a **mobile-first game** with the theme "Neon Flytron: Cyberpunk Racer". Please read the following detailed game design requirements first, and then generate the code accordingly: ### 1. Assets & Environment * **Visual Style:** High-contrast "Retrowave" or "Cyberpunk" aesthetic. Use a dark, foggy background (deep purple/midnight blue) to make neon elements pop. * **Player Model:** A futuristic, low-poly hover-car (The "Flytron"). It should feature glowing neon edge-lines (wireframe style) in cyan or magenta, contrasting with dark metallic surfaces. It floats above the ground. * **Environment:** An endless procedural cityscape or tunnel. The floor should use a moving grid texture to convey speed. * **Obstacles:** * **Static:** Geometric skyscrapers and pillars with neon windows. * **Dynamic:** Rotating giant fans (player must fly through the gaps), moving trains/transports, and shifting bridges. * **Mobile Optimization:** Use simple geometry (BoxGeometry, CylinderGeometry) for the world to keep draw calls low. Use `MeshBasicMaterial` or `MeshLambertMaterial` with emissive colors instead of expensive real-time lighting calculations. Implement a heavy `scene.fog` to mask asset loading in the distance. ### 2. Audio Requirements * **BGM:** fast-paced, high-energy Synthwave/Outrun track with a driving bassline and analog synthesizer melodies. * **SFX:** * **Engine:** A futuristic, constant electric hum or "whoosh" that varies slightly in pitch with speed. * **Coin Collect:** A high-pitched, retro arcade "ding" or digital chime. * **Crash:** A digital "glitch" sound or glass shattering effect. * **Shield:** A powering-up "hum" when activated. ### 3. Gameplay Loop * **Core Mechanic:** An endless runner where the car moves forward automatically at increasing speeds. The player controls the car's X (left/right) and Y (up/down) position to fly through traffic. * **Obstacle Logic:** The player must dodge buildings and weave through moving hazards (fans, trains). * **Scoring:** Score increases based on distance traveled. Bonus points for collecting floating neon coins. * **Power-up:** Implementing a "Shield" mechanic. When the shield button is pressed (or a shield item is collected), the car becomes translucent and invincible for 5 seconds. * **Fail State:** Direct collision with any solid building or obstacle (without a shield) results in a "Game Over" screen with a restart button. ### 4. Mobile Controls & Interaction * **Control Scheme (Touch & Drag):** Implement a "1:1 Follow Finger" mechanic. The car smoothly lerps to the position of the player's finger on the screen. This allows for the "one-finger steering" described in the game intro. * Limit the movement range so the car cannot go off-screen. * **Screen Orientation:** Landscape mode (preferred for racing field of view). * **UI Layout:** * **Shield Button:** A large, circular, semi-transparent button in the bottom-right corner (easy for thumb access). * **Score/Distance:** Large text centered at the top of the screen (safe area). * **Pause:** Top-left corner (44x44px min touch target). * **Feedback:** Add slight camera shake (visual) and haptic feedback (using `navigator.vibrate` if available) upon collision or coin collection. The car should bank (rotate slightly on Z-axis) when turning left or right to provide visual weight. Do not ask for clarification. Do not request confirmation. Directly execute the generation task based on the given instructions.

Game Introduction

About the Game

Neon Flytron: Cyberpunk Racer is an immersive 3D racing game that transports you into a breathtaking cyberpunk universe filled with vibrant neon lights and futuristic architecture. This high-octane racing experience combines stunning visual design with accessible gameplay, making it perfect for both casual players and racing enthusiasts.

Set in a mesmerizing neon world, you'll pilot advanced vehicles through a bustling cyberpunk city where every corner presents new challenges. The game features dynamic environments with moving bridges, speeding trains, and gigantic industrial fans that create an ever-changing racing landscape.

Core Features

Stunning Cyberpunk Aesthetics

Immerse yourself in a visually spectacular neon world where vibrant colors illuminate towering skyscrapers and futuristic cityscapes. The game's distinctive cyberpunk art style creates an atmosphere that's both captivating and atmospheric.

Intuitive One-Touch Controls

Designed for maximum accessibility, Neon Flytron features incredibly simple controls that allow you to steer your vehicle with just one finger. This streamlined control system makes the game instantly playable while maintaining depth and challenge.

Dynamic Obstacle System

Navigate through a living, breathing city filled with moving elements. Dodge between shifting bridges, avoid oncoming trains, and maneuver through massive rotating fans. Each obstacle requires quick reflexes and strategic thinking.

Comprehensive Customization

Personalize both your racing experience and your vehicle. The game offers extensive customization options for both your car's appearance and the city environment, allowing you to create a unique racing atmosphere.

Coin Collection and Progression

Collect coins scattered throughout the neon cityscape to unlock new vehicles and customization options. The progression system rewards skillful driving and exploration.

Gameplay Mechanics

Racing Through Traffic

Weave through dense city traffic while maintaining high speeds. The game challenges you to balance speed with precision as you navigate between vehicles and obstacles.

Shield Power-Up System

When facing imminent collision, activate your protective shield to survive dangerous situations. Strategic use of shields can mean the difference between victory and defeat.

Environmental Hazards

The cyberpunk city is filled with unique challenges including moving architecture, industrial machinery, and dynamic weather effects that affect visibility and handling.

Operation Guide

Basic Controls

  • WASD Keys : Standard directional control for precise maneuvering
  • Arrow Keys : Alternative directional input for comfortable gameplay
  • Mouse Cursor : Intuitive mouse steering for one-handed play
  • Shield Activation : Deploy protective barriers when approaching obstacles

Advanced Techniques

  • Momentum Management : Use building momentum to navigate tight spaces
  • Predictive Steering : Anticipate obstacle movements for smoother navigation
  • Coin Route Planning : Optimize your path to collect maximum coins efficiently

Customization Options

Vehicle Customization

Access the "Flytron" menu to modify your car's appearance. Experiment with different color schemes and visual effects to create your perfect cyberpunk racing machine.

Environmental Themes

Use the "Map" option to customize the city's appearance. Change lighting, color schemes, and atmospheric effects to match your preferred racing environment.

Why Play This Game

Neon Flytron: Cyberpunk Racer offers a unique blend of accessible gameplay and stunning visual presentation that sets it apart from traditional racing games. The cyberpunk setting provides an immersive escape into a futuristic world, while the simple controls ensure that anyone can jump in and start racing immediately.

The game's free-to-play model means there are no barriers to entry, and the browser-based platform eliminates the need for downloads or installations. Whether you're looking for a quick gaming session or an extended cyberpunk adventure, Neon Flytron delivers an engaging experience that combines style with substance.

The progressive unlocking system provides long-term motivation, while the customization options allow for personal expression and creativity. The dynamic obstacle system ensures that each racing session feels fresh and challenging, preventing the gameplay from becoming repetitive.

Frequently Asked Questions (FAQ)